NSW Abyss of Dagath: Hotfix #5

Changes:

  • Enemies affected by the Slash proc from Voruna’s Ulfrun’s Descent attacks and then killed by it will now trigger the Health Orb drop chance from her Lycath’s Hunt ability.
  • Changed Astral Bond to increase your Companion's attack damage and grant a smaller amount of Void Damage. The intention is to have the Mod be more well-rounded for combat instances where Void damage wouldn’t necessarily be required. The intention is to have the Mod more well-rounded for all combat where Void damage wouldn’t necessarily be the focus. In cases where it would be (Eidolon Hunts), the idea is to maintain Operator/Drifter as the primary active means of stripping away their damage resistances.

NSW Abyss of Dagath: Hotfix #3

Steel Path Endless Fissures: 
We have disabled Steel Path Fissure missions for Endless mission types (Survival, Defense, Interception, Disruption, and Excavation) due to an exploit. Our goal is to identify a fix for early next week, but in the meantime we have removed those missions from the Steel Path Fissure pool to prevent unintended behavior. 

Steel Path Fissures will still be available in the Star Chart, just for non-Endless missions only

KNOWN ISSUE: Riven Challenges Resetting 
We’re aware of an issue where Riven Challenges with a reset trigger are requiring players to maintain the challenge condition until the end of the mission, even after challenge completion. For example, with “Get X Kills In A Row While Wall Latching”, players would have their completed challenge reset the moment they touched the floor.

NSW Abyss of Dagath: Hotfix #1

Changes:

  • Removed broken Public Matchmaking functionality from The Steel Path Abyssal Zone mission. The functionality was not intended and resulted in Steel Path players matchmaking with normal mission squads. Abyssal Zone is intended to function like the old Void Key “keyshare” system, where an Abyssal Beacon requires a premade squad and the Host gets their Beacon consumed. 
  • Increased sorting priority of Vainthorn so that it appears closer to the top of the End of Mission screen. 
  • Updated Naramon’s abilities with the new game audio mix remaster that was released with Abyss of Dagath.

Tenno,

With the arrival of Abyss of Dagath on October 18th, we would like to help prepare you for the Update with some rough update sizes on each platform:

PC: 0.7 GB
PlayStation 4: 0.87 GB
PlayStation 5: 3.95 GB
Xbox: 2.3 GB
Nintendo Switch: 1.24 GB

Our Nintendo Switch Tenno will notice upon downloading the update from Nintendo, there will be a secondary download of roughly 400 MB within the Warframe launcher due to large sound asset file sizes. This will be investigated during the next Cert build. We apologize for any inconvenience.

Alongside the Update, our Nintendo Switch Tenno will now have the Enhanced Graphics Engine. For more information, be sure to check the “Enhanced Graphics Engine coming to Nintendo Switch with Abyss of Dagath” PSA when the Update launches.

Hi Tenno!

After the changes to MK1 Weapons and Flawed Mods were first announced during TennoLive 2023 and in the Abyss of Dagath web news post, we saw some confusion around how these changes will be implemented, so we want to provide some clarification about our plans for the Abyss of Dagath Update.

MK1 Weapons are not being removed from the game, so you don't need to worry about missing out on Mastery. They will be swapped out of the Vor’s Prize Quest for the standard version of the weapons and will remain acquirable via the in-game Market for Credits.

Greetings Tenno,

It has come to our attention that the Dog Days Glyph in the market was available for sale for both 1 Credit and 20 Platinum. We have changed this item so it is no longer available for Platinum, and will be running a script to refund any players who purchased it for Platinum (while still allowing you to keep the Glyph).

Tenno will still be able to purchase this item for 1 Credit, should they wish!

We will update this thread once the script has finished running.

NSW Echoes of Duviri: Hotfix #5

Happy TennoCon week, everyone! The team is buzzing with anticipation for the big day on the 26th and we can’t wait to see you. This Hotfix tackles a couple of things we wanted to get out before Saturday, including the Anku Incarnon changes that were mentioned in last week’s Hotfix. See you soon!

Incarnon Changes & Fixes: 

  • Added clarification to Anku’s Incarnon Form description and function. Now, successful slide attacks grant +3 Range and inflict guaranteed Bleed Status Procs for all attacks for 6s. 
    • Previously, the Anku’s Incarnon form would increase the bias towards Slash damage, but the result was not as impactful as we hoped. Now, this has been replaced with guaranteed Bleed Procs.

NSW Echoes of Duviri: Hotfix #3

Changes:

  • Temporarily removed the ability to purchase additional Operator/Drifter Appearance Config Slots in Teshin’s Cave, as it would cause players to crash. 
    • This is a quick patch as the real fix requires Code. Players should have this functionality restored with our next Cert build.
    • Note: You are still able to purchase additional Operator/Drifter Appearance Config Slots in your Orbiter or Hubs (Cetus, etc.). 
  • Updated Swooping Miasma Decree’s description to better indicate that players “Gain +x mid-air jumps”, and fixed capitalization. 
  • Updated Incarnon Genesis descriptions to reduce important information being cut off in the Steel Path Circuit Reward selection screen.
